Lines Matching defs:trans

83 btrfs_lookup_inode_extref(struct btrfs_trans_handle *trans,
97 ret = btrfs_search_slot(trans, root, &key, path, ins_len, cow);
107 static int btrfs_del_inode_extref(struct btrfs_trans_handle *trans,
131 ret = btrfs_search_slot(trans, root, &key, path, -1, 1);
160 ret = btrfs_del_item(trans, root, path);
170 btrfs_truncate_item(trans, path, item_size - del_len, 1);
178 int btrfs_del_inode_ref(struct btrfs_trans_handle *trans,
202 ret = btrfs_search_slot(trans, root, &key, path, -1, 1);
224 ret = btrfs_del_item(trans, root, path);
232 btrfs_truncate_item(trans, path, item_size - sub_item_len, 1);
242 return btrfs_del_inode_extref(trans, root, name,
254 static int btrfs_insert_inode_extref(struct btrfs_trans_handle *trans,
276 ret = btrfs_insert_empty_item(trans, root, path, &key,
285 btrfs_extend_item(trans, path, ins_len);
302 btrfs_mark_buffer_dirty(trans, path->nodes[0]);
310 int btrfs_insert_inode_ref(struct btrfs_trans_handle *trans,
331 ret = btrfs_insert_empty_item(trans, root, path, &key,
341 btrfs_extend_item(trans, path, ins_len);
367 btrfs_mark_buffer_dirty(trans, path->nodes[0]);
378 ret = btrfs_insert_inode_extref(trans, root, name,
386 int btrfs_insert_empty_inode(struct btrfs_trans_handle *trans,
396 ret = btrfs_insert_empty_item(trans, root, path, &key,
401 int btrfs_lookup_inode(struct btrfs_trans_handle *trans, struct btrfs_root
412 ret = btrfs_search_slot(trans, root, location, path, ins_len, cow);
444 * @trans: A transaction handle.
459 int btrfs_truncate_inode_items(struct btrfs_trans_handle *trans,
511 btrfs_should_end_transaction(trans)) {
516 ret = btrfs_search_slot(trans, root, &key, path, -1, 1);
594 btrfs_mark_buffer_dirty(trans, leaf);
620 btrfs_truncate_item(trans, path, size, 1);
649 btrfs_abort_transaction(trans, ret);
683 ret = btrfs_free_extent(trans, &ref);
685 btrfs_abort_transaction(trans, ret);
699 ret = btrfs_del_items(trans, root, path,
703 btrfs_abort_transaction(trans, ret);
737 err = btrfs_del_items(trans, root, path, pending_del_slot,
740 btrfs_abort_transaction(trans, err);